Just the other day, I ran into a guy at Gander Mountain looking over the muskie lures. I said "It sure is nice that Indiana is close that we can take advantage of their year round season, since our season doesn't open until the end of April." His response, as I expected, "You can still fish for them right now, you just can't keep them." To make a long story short, I took the time to politely explain that it was indeed ILLEGAL to fish for any species "out of season" and that he would be ticketed if caught muskie fishing.

So as a reminder here are the main season openers:

April 28:
Lower Peninsula

May 15:
Upper Peninsula

June 2:
Lake St Clair, Detroit River, St Clair River


Open all year.
Great Lakes and connecting waters (excluding the St Clair system).
